In the outcomes category, three hospital metrics were used: the share of patients readmitted to hospitals, the share of hospitalized patients discharged without instructions for home recovery, and share of hospital patients who did not receive patient-centered care. The Leapfrog Hospital Safety Grade is a letter grade, ranging from "A" to "F," that shows how well hospitals keep people safe from harm and medical errors. But thats where the good news stops. Wallethub conducted a study comparing the healthcare systems of all 50 states and the District of Columbia using 43 metrics in three categories: cost, access, and outcomes.
